* In 2007-2008 Pennsylvania used the Pennsylvania System of State Assessments (PSSA) to test students in grades 3 through 8 and 11 in math and reading, in grades 5, 8 and 11 in writing, and in grades 4, 8 and 11 in science. The results for reading, writing and math are displayed on GreatSchools profiles. The scores reflect the performance of students enrolled for the full academic year. The PSSA is a standards-based test, which means it measures how well students are mastering specific skills defined for each grade by the state of Pennsylvania. The goal is for all students to score at or above proficient on the test.

Philadelphia schools — Hill - Freedman Middle School is located at 6200 Crittenden St, Philadelphia PA 19138. 6200 Crittenden St is in the Cedarbrook/Stenton neighborhood and 19138 ZIP code in Philadelphia, PA The school district for Hill - Freedman Middle School is the Philadelphia City School District. Hill - Freedman Middle School is a Public school that serves grade levels 6 - 8.
